A new subscription-based smartphone service has entered the Indian market, offering an alternative to buying phones outright or through EMIs. BytePe, founded by former Flipkart executive Jayant Jha, lets users access premium devices—such as the iPhone 17 series—by paying a fixed monthly fee instead of purchasing the phone upfront.
How the model works?
- Users select a smartphone and pay a monthly subscription fee.
- The tenure typically runs for 12 months.
At the end of the period, users can:
- Upgrade to a newer device
